French & Parrello Associates (FPA) is seeking a Resident Engineer with Heavy Highway Experience for our Construction Engineering Department in Camden, NJ.
Responsibilities- Serve as a Resident Engineer on New Jersey Agency projects and perform on-site inspection for heavy highway projects.
- Assist in the review of Cost Estimates and project submittals.
- Oversight of additional inspection staff in the field
- Coordinate with Project Managers
- Travel to projects sites when required.
- Perform office related work when not performing construction inspection.
- Ensure daily contractor operations are in accordance with Contract Documents
- Keep organized and up to date project files.
- Bachelor’s Degree from an accredited Civil Engineering school required.
- Professional Engineering (PE) License or valid NICET III/IV Certification required.
- Experience performing construction inspection on prior New Jersey Agency projects.
- Minimum of eight (8) years’ experience as a Resident Engineer.
- Advanced ability to read and understand Contract Documents.
- Ability to pass a TWIC Background Check.
